Many common problems prompt homeowners to seek basement window services. These include windows that are cracked, foggy, or rotting, which can lead to drafts, water leaks, or security concerns. Poorly sealed or damaged windows can also allow pests or debris to enter the space, creating an uncomfortable environment. Additionally, basement windows that do not meet egress requirements may pose safety risks, especially if the space is used as a living area or bedroom. The overview below groups typical Basement Window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Essex, MD.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or basement window repairs usually range from $150 to $400. Many routine fixes fall within this band, covering issues like seal repairs or small frame adjustments. Fewer projects reach the upper end of this range unless additional materials are needed.
Window Replacements - Replacing a basement window generally costs between $500 and $1,200 for standard-sized units. Most projects in Essex and nearby areas fall into this range, with larger or custom windows pushing costs higher. Many homeowners find this to be a common price point for full replacements.
Full Basement Window Installations - Complete installation of multiple basement windows can range from $2,000 to $5,000 or more, depending on the number of units and complexity. Larger, more complex projects tend to reach the higher end of this spectrum, while smaller jobs often stay below $3,000.
Custom or Specialty Windows - Specialized basement windows, such as egress or custom-shaped units, typically cost between $1,500 and $4,000 each. These projects are less frequent and tend to be at the higher end of the cost spectrum, reflecting their unique requirements and materials.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When evaluating contractors for basement window services,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should look for service providers who have a proven track record of handling basement window replacements or installations in Essex, MD, and nearby areas. An experienced contractor will understand the unique challenges that can arise with basement windows, such as dealing with foundation walls or ensuring proper drainage, and will be able to provide insights based on past work. Asking for examples of completed projects or references can help gauge whether a contractor has the practical knowledge needed to deliver quality results.
